  • Get Around Cappadocia With Public Transport
    2026/07/02

    Can you actually see Cappadocia using only public transport?

    In this episode, you will learn how to catch the right bus to the famous open-air museums, how to avoid taking the wrong highway route by accident and how to successfully transfer in Nevşehir city to reach the massive underground cities of Kaymaklı and Derinkuyu.

  • Pasabag Monks Valley & Zelve: Cappadocia Travel Guide
    2026/06/25

    Pasabag and Zelve Open Air Museum Guide: How to visit Pasabag Monks Valley and Zelve using just one single ticket.

    Planning a trip to these two iconic Cappadocia valleys? Most tourists completely miss the fact that a single ticket grants entry to both sites, causing them to pay twice or throw their ticket away early. This comprehensive Pasabag and Zelve guide gives you the logistics, explanations of the formations and the history behind these caves.

    Whether you are mapping your itinerary from home or searching for places to visit right now, this episode will help you find out more about these oddly shaped rocks called fairy chimneys.

  • Which Cappadocia Underground City Is Best For You?
    2026/06/18

    Which Cappadocia underground city is right for you? Everyone on the internet recommends the two biggest options: Kaymaklı and Derinkuyu. But these massive subterranean networks are not your only choices. In this episode, we skip the generic travel advice and compare Cappadocia's underground cities across the categories that actually matter to travelers. Location, size, claustrophobia and cost matter so you can pick the perfect one for your trip.

    We break down the physical experience inside the tunnels, map out the logistics for drivers and budget bus travelers and share alternative options if you want to completely avoid big crowds.

    2026 Ticket Prices:

    Kaymakli Underground City: 13 Euros

    Derinkuyu Underground City: 13 Euros

    Ozkonak Underground City: 6 Euros

    Mazi Underground City: 3 Euros

    📍 Underground Cities Mentioned in This Episode: To help you remember the names from the episode, here is the quick checklist:

    Derinkuyu: The deepest underground city with a small ancient monastery. Best if you want to see the biggest network, but features very small, two-way traffic tunnels.

    Kaymaklı: The second large option. Tunnels are one-way only, making it a much more comfortable physical experience than Derinkuyu.

    Özkonak: Located closer to the central tourist hubs. This is the one most travel agents recommend if you only have a single day itinerary.

    Mazı: Features some of the largest caves with no mandatory tight tunnels. Perfect if you are worried about claustrophobia or want to avoid crowds.

    Rock City (Nevşehir): A massive hillside complex of ancient wineries, churches, and factories located right in the main city.
